Over Drive
Hey guys I am having a problem with my over drive button. The button does not work. When I am driving on the highway and I come up to a hill and I need to cut the overdrive I can't, the button does nothing. The light on the dash comes on and off but that is it. Do you guys have any ideas? Its an 86 4Runner with 22re

I do think the O/D is engageing because at 75 or 80 on the highway it cruses fine. When the O/D button worked and I had it off at 65 or 70 the RPM's would be really high. I am not sure about the solinoid thing because the overdrive engages when a combo of the trany solinoids are off and on. Since the thing shifts fine through all other gears I dont think there is a bad solinoid. What about some kind of relay? Is there an O/D relay?
